About Keith Boone

Keith Boone is a scholar working on Surgery, Pharmacy, Physiology, Gastroenterology and Pharmacology, having authored 15 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Bariatric Surgery and Outcomes (13 papers), Body Contouring and Surgery (5 papers), Esophageal and GI Pathology (3 papers), Obesity and Health Practices (2 papers), Minimally Invasive Surgical Techniques (2 papers), Anesthesia and Pain Management (2 papers), Intestinal and Peritoneal Adhesions (2 papers) and Diet and metabolism studies (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Pharmacy (209 citations), Surgery (1.4k citations), Gastroenterology (157 citations), Physiology (344 citations) and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(254 citations). Keith Boone has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Mexico and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Kelvin Higa, Tahir Yunus, Pearl Ma, Aaron Lloyd, Eric J. DeMaria, Saber Ghiassi, Steven Chang, Alice Jackson, Eudaldo López-Tomassetti Fernández and Iván González. Their work appears in journals such as Surgery for Obesity and Related Diseases, Obesity Surgery, Surgical Endoscopy, Journal of Laparoendoscopic & Advanced Surgical Techniques and Cirugía Española.
